Qualities to Look for in UPVC Back Door Installers

Selecting the best installer requires careful assessment of several aspects that jointly show reliability and proficiency. Begin by confirming that the installer holds proper accreditations from recognized market bodies. Certifications such as FENSA or Certass membership show that the installer fulfills recognized requirements and can release compliance certificates necessary for developing regulations approval.

Experience makes up another essential consideration. Installers who have run in your regional area for several years typically depend upon positive word-of-mouth and repeat business, incentives that encourage quality craftsmanship. Request case research studies or picture evidence of previous installations comparable to your project. This documentation reveals the installer's attention to detail and capability to manage obstacles specific to your residential or commercial property's architecture.

Customer support requirements often anticipate the total experience you'll receive. Responsive interaction, transparent prices, and desire to deal with concerns show a business that values its customers. Obtain written quotations from multiple installers, guaranteeing each quote covers identical elements of the project for precise comparison. Be careful of costs substantially below market rates, as this may reflect low quality products or corners being cut throughout installation.

In addition, validate that the installer brings appropriate insurance coverage. Public liability insurance coverage safeguards you from monetary responsibility need to injuries or residential or commercial property damage take place during the installation process. Request proof of insurance and validate its currency before continuing.

Comprehending the Installation Process

When you engage expert UPVC back door installers, the process normally unfolds through numerous well-defined phases created to minimize disturbance while guaranteeing quality results.

The preliminary phase involves a comprehensive survey of your existing door aperture and structural conditions. Throughout this check out, the installer takes precise measurements, evaluates the condition of surrounding brickwork or frame, and determines any potential problems such as irregular flooring or structural motion. This assessment notifies the preparation of your in-depth quote and allows suitable scheduling of materials and labor.

Upon arrangement, the setup appointment starts with mindful removal of your existing door and associated framework. Expert installers protect surrounding areas through dust sheets and protective coverings, consisting of particles and decreasing influence on your home's interior. The brand-new UPVC door frame arrives pre-manufactured to precise measurements, though on-site modifications may be needed to accommodate subtle variations in aperture measurements.

Fitting the brand-new frame requires careful attention to vertical and horizontal positioning, achieved through shimming and secure anchoring to the structural aperture. Appropriate sealing with appropriate expanding foam and weather-stripping ensures thermal performance and avoids water penetration. The door leaf connects to hinges that have actually been adapted to ensure smooth operation and correct closing stress.

Finally, the installer tests all hardware parts, consisting of locks, manages, and any ventilation features, validating correct function and security. They demonstrate operation to you, describe upkeep requirements, and supply documentation including assurances and building guideline compliance certificates.

Maintaining Your Newly Installed Door

Following professional setup, suitable maintenance preserves your UPVC back door's appearance and performance for decades. Unlike wood doors needing routine painting or staining, UPVC doors require minimal ongoing attention, though certain practices extend their functional life substantially.

Periodic cleansing with moderate cleaning agent and warm water removes accumulated dirt and climatic deposits that can deteriorate look with time. Pay particular attention to tracks and channels where particles accumulates, as this restrains smooth operation. Avoid abrasive cleaners or scoring pads that scratch the UPVC surface, and never ever apply solvent-based products that may deteriorate the material.

Yearly inspection of weather condition seals identifies deterioration that compromises thermal efficiency and weather condition resistance. seals showing cracking, compression, or detachment must be quickly changed-- most installers offer affordable call-out charges for this simple maintenance. Similarly, lubricating hinges and locking systems with suitable spray lubricant avoids squeaking and guarantees dependable operation.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need planning permission to set up a UPVC back entrance?

In most situations, changing an existing door with a UPVC equivalent does not need preparation consent, as this makes up allowed advancement. Nevertheless, if your residential or commercial property is noted, found in a conservation area, or if you are significantly altering the aperture size, additional approvals might be needed. Consulting with your regional authority or an educated installer clarifies requirements particular to your situation.

The length of time does expert setup take?

An uncomplicated UPVC back door replacement normally finishes within a single working day, ranging from 4 to eight hours depending upon complexity. Projects needing structural adjustments, bespoke sizing, or elimination of existing frames in poor condition might encompass a 2nd day. Your installer provides a realistic timeline throughout the quotation stage.

What guarantees should I expect?

Trusted UPVC back entrance installers normally use workmanship warranties covering their setup for durations varying from one to ten years. The door system itself typically carries a manufacturer warranty extending from 5 years to Lifetime, depending upon the item variety. Confirm guarantee terms in composing before continuing, and comprehend any registration requirements to trigger producer protection.
